#!@SH_EXECUTABLE@
# Run standard examples using wish TEA-based approach.
# Drop examples 14 and 31 because querying for devices does not
# seem to work in this context.
# We use of the wish -colormap new option since it cannot hurt,
# but this does not solve color issues
# for both examples 2 ("Couldn't parse color 76") and 24 ("illegal number of colors in cmap0: red") so we comment out those examples for now.
# N.B. recently that example 2 and example 24 error message has been
# replaced by a segfault.  So presumably the issue all along has been
# a memory management issue that (as typical with such issues)
# manifests in a variety of ways depending on subtle details.
# Example 20 enables plspause so comment out for now.
# The following exec command reexecutes the script under wish.  This
# is possible because all comment lines are ignored by wish including
# continued ones with a trailing backslash like this one \
exec @TK_WISH@ "$0" "$@"
lappend auto_path @pkgIndex_LOCATION@
package require Pltk
source tkdemos.tcl
# Note wish currently disables pauses so no special method is
# required to do that (unlike the plserver case).
